电刺激作为糖尿病足溃疡的有效辅助治疗方法:一项随机对照试验的荟萃分析。

Electric Stimulation as an Effective Adjunctive Therapy for Diabetic Foot Ulcer: A Meta-analysis of Randomized Controlled Trials.

Abstract

OBJECTIVE

To evaluate the effectiveness of electric stimulation (ES) for diabetic foot ulcer (DFU) treatment.

METHODS

The authors searched MEDLINE, EMBASE, Cochrane Central Register of Controlled Trials, and ClinicalTrials.gov databases for randomized clinical trials published through March 2019 that compared the efficacy of ES and standard wound care (SWC) versus SWC alone for DFU treatment. The outcomes were pooled using a random-effects model.

RESULTS

Of the 145 randomized clinical trials initially identified, seven studies (with a total of 274 patients) met the inclusion criteria. The percentage decrease in ulcer area at 4 weeks was significantly greater in patients treated with ES and SWC than SWC alone (standardized mean difference, 1.09; 95% confidence interval, 0.62-1.57; P < .001). The ulcer healing rate at 12 weeks was also significantly faster in the ES group (risk difference, 0.19; 95% confidence interval, 0.06-0.32; P = .005). Subgroup analysis showed comparable efficacies with different waveforms (monophasic vs biphasic).

CONCLUSIONS

Electrical stimulation appears to be an effective adjunctive therapy for accelerating DFU healing.

摘要

目的

评估电刺激(ES)治疗糖尿病足溃疡(DFU)的效果。

方法

作者检索了 MEDLINE、EMBASE、Cochrane 对照试验中心注册库和 ClinicalTrials.gov 数据库,以评估 2019 年 3 月之前发表的比较 ES 与标准伤口护理(SWC)联合治疗与 SWC 单独治疗 DFU 效果的随机临床试验。使用随机效应模型汇总结果。

结果

最初确定的 145 项随机临床试验中,有 7 项研究(共 274 名患者)符合纳入标准。与 SWC 单独治疗相比,ES 联合 SWC 治疗 4 周时溃疡面积的百分比下降更显著(标准化均数差,1.09;95%置信区间,0.62-1.57;P<0.001)。ES 组的溃疡愈合率在 12 周时也明显更快(风险差,0.19;95%置信区间,0.06-0.32;P=0.005)。亚组分析显示,不同波形(单相波与双相波)的疗效相当。

结论

电刺激似乎是一种有效的辅助治疗方法,可加速 DFU 愈合。
